Output 3d156e17edd46eb73cb0651e0bdf039a0ff7c3e292c478055636b48ae4655463:0

value
55734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4f8db7c74f31521c353a3e5d35c856029ec7128 OP_EQUAL
address
3M77J8CF4bmUd3Y5AkFs2yP77qR5hzRnvb
transaction
3d156e17edd46eb73cb0651e0bdf039a0ff7c3e292c478055636b48ae4655463
confirmations
250086
spent
true